Mail back service for Visa in Chicago, USA

Does the Chinese Consulate in Chicago still offer mail-back service for visas applied for in person at the consulate? If so must the applicant provide a pre-paid FedEx envelope at the time of the application?

Karen, based on what I know, you cannot mail your application to the consulate general to apply for Chinese entry permit, let alone mail-back service. You should submit the application in person or find someone else to submit it for you.
